Its formula is: look at the color, weigh, listen to the rhyme, fold hard, grind on the stone, compare the cards, point with acid and fix the color. The first four sentences rely on perception and feeling; The last four sentences need tools and reagents.
According to the different luster and color of gold, pure gold, k gold, real gold and fake gold can be roughly distinguished. That is, red and yellow are the best gold, and the purity is above 95%; The fineness of positive yellow is about 80%; Cyan accounts for about 70%; Yellow is light gray, and the fineness is about 50%. Therefore, there is a formula of "seven green, eight yellow, nine five red, yellow and white with gray and half gold". For jewelry that has been hidden for a long time, there is a saying that "copper turns green, silver turns black, and gold never changes color".
Gold has the characteristics of ductility and low hardness, and can be pressed into thin sheets with a thickness of 12.7 microns. When the color is high, you can scratch it with a pin or nail to leave traces. More than 97% of colored gold jewelry is folded two or three times, and wrinkles appear at the bend, also known as fish scales; Gold ornaments with a fineness of about 95% feel hard when bending, and the scales are not obvious; About 90% of gold ornaments are hard when bending, and there are no fish scales; Gold jewelry with many impurities will break after two or three bends; If it is made of gold, it will break when bent, and there are obvious sand grains on the cross section. When using this method, the width and thickness of jewelry should be considered. Thick and wide jewelry is harder, while thin and narrow jewelry is softer.
